The First Hour After a Clare County Arrest
Identify who made the arrest
Write down whether the arrest involved Clare Police, Harrison Police, Clare County Sheriff, Michigan State Police or another agency.
Confirm where the person was transported
Do not assume every local arrest immediately reaches the county jail. Ask the arresting agency where the person is physically being held.
Call 989-539-7166 and request the control room
The sheriff lists control-room extension 4238. Ask whether booking is complete and obtain the inmate or booking number.
Report urgent medication or mental-health needs
Ask correctional staff for the approved medical-information process. Do not deliver pills unless staff specifically instructs you.
Wait for the court’s bond decision
Confirm the amount, bond type and other holds directly with the jail or 80th District Court before paying anyone.
Track the court separately
The jail confirms custody. The court confirms charges, hearings, bond conditions and the eventual case outcome.

Understand the record before acting
Clare County Booking and Roster Field Decoder
| Field | What it normally means | What the family should do |
|---|---|---|
| Booking number | Identifier assigned to the current jail intake. | Use it for HomeWAV, deposits, visits, property and bond questions. |
| Booking date | Date the person was processed into the jail. | Do not confuse it with the alleged offense date. |
| Arresting agency | Police, sheriff or state agency that made the arrest. | Request the arrest report from that agency. |
| Charge | Alleged offense shown at the current stage. | Use the court record to check amendments, dismissals or outcomes. |
| Bond amount | Financial condition connected to possible release. | Confirm the amount, type and all holds before paying. |
| PR or recognizance | Release may be allowed without a traditional cash payment. | Wait for processing and obtain every written condition. |
| No bond | Money may not currently secure release. | Identify the next court date and request legal counsel. |
| Hold or detainer | Another court, county or agency may control release. | Ask which authority placed it and obtain the related case number. |
| Bound over | A felony may have moved from district to circuit court. | Continue tracking the case in the 55th Circuit Court. |
| Released | The person is no longer held under that booking. | Confirm conditions, next hearing and pickup information. |
A dollar amount alone is not a release plan
How to Verify a Clare County Bond Safely
Confirm the order
- Exact bond amount
- Bond type
- Court and case number
- Every active hold
- Written release conditions
Confirm where payment is accepted
Ask the jail or 80th District Court whether payment is made at the jail, through the court or through another approved method.
Keep proof and conditions
Save the receipt, case number, payer information, no-contact terms, reporting rules and next hearing date.

Follow the criminal case beyond the jail
80th District Court and 55th Circuit Court
80th District Court
Address:
225 W. Main Street
Harrison, MI 48625
Phone:
989-539-7173
Fax: 989-539-4036
A new adult criminal case begins in district court. This is where arraignment, initial bond, misdemeanor cases and early felony proceedings are handled.
Open Clare County Courts55th Circuit Court
Address:
225 W. Main Street
Harrison, MI 48625
Phone:
989-539-7131
Fax: 989-539-6616
Continue here when a felony is bound over from the 80th District Court. Save the circuit-court case number because it may differ from the original district-court number.

Medication, withdrawal and mental health
How to Report an Urgent Health Need
Call the control room
Use 989-539-7166, extension 4238, and ask for the approved medical-information process.
Prepare exact details
Medication, dosage, last dose, pharmacy, prescriber, allergies and inmate number.
State the risk clearly
Mention seizures, diabetes, withdrawal, suicide risk or required medical equipment.
Do not deliver pills unasked
Wait for correctional or medical staff instructions before bringing medication.
Information sheet
- Full legal name
- Booking number
- Medication name and dosage
- Last dose taken
- Prescriber and pharmacy numbers
- Allergies
- Medical or mental-health diagnosis
- Withdrawal or self-harm risk
Emergency escalation
For a life-threatening emergency, call 911 and explain that the person is believed to be held at the Clare County Jail, 255 W. Main Street in Harrison.
For a mental-health or suicide crisis requiring guidance, call or text 988.

Mail, clothing and property
Call Before Sending Mail or Driving to Pick Up Property
The official sheriff page does not publish a complete current inmate-mail format, prohibited-item list, property-pickup schedule or clothing-exchange process. Publishing guessed rules could cause a rejected letter or wasted trip.
| Need | Ask the jail | Prepare | Avoid |
|---|---|---|---|
| Postal mail | What is the exact current mailing address and name format? | Full booked name, inmate number and return address | Cash, staples, perfume, prohibited photos or original documents |
| Books or publications | Must they arrive directly from an approved publisher? | Title, seller and inmate number | Ordering before confirming the rule |
| Property pickup | Is a signed inmate release or appointment required? | Government-issued identification | Arriving without authorization |
| Release clothing | Can clothing be delivered before release? | Weather-appropriate basic clothing | Bringing bags or prohibited items |

Clare County-specific shortcuts
Local Tips That Prevent Wasted Calls and Trips
Harrison is the county-seat route
The sheriff, jail and county courts are in Harrison, even when the arrest occurred in Clare, Farwell or a township.
City arrest and county jail are different records
The arresting police agency controls its incident report, while the county jail controls booking and custody information.
Use the control room for a recent booking
Extension 4238 is more useful than repeatedly refreshing unofficial roster or mugshot pages.
Use Express Account only after identity is confirmed
A deposit to the wrong same-name inmate may be difficult to correct. Verify the inmate number first.
Follow felony cases into circuit court
When the 80th District Court record shows a bind-over, continue searching in the 55th Circuit Court.
Call before mailing or visiting
The official sheriff page does not publish enough current detail to safely assume mail formatting or visit schedules.
